Harvard University

Harvard Medical School, located in Boston, Massachusetts, is renowned as one of the world’s leading institutions for medical education and research. Affiliated with prestigious teaching hospitals like Massachusetts General Hospital and Brigham and Women’s Hospital, Harvard Medical School offers an unparalleled learning experience. 

The medical program emphasizes a comprehensive and interdisciplinary approach to medicine, covering various specialties and providing students with exposure to diverse patient populations. The faculty at Harvard Medical School includes some of the most respected and accomplished professionals in the medical field.

Students benefit from cutting-edge research opportunities, extensive clinical rotations, and a commitment to addressing global health challenges. The rich history and resources of Harvard University contribute to a vibrant academic community, making it an attractive choice for those aspiring to excel in the field of medicine.

University of Oxford

The University of Oxford, located in the United Kingdom, has a long-standing tradition of academic excellence, and its medical program is no exception. The Oxford Medical School offers a rigorous and intellectually stimulating curriculum that integrates clinical experience with scientific knowledge.

Students have the opportunity to learn from renowned researchers and practitioners, and they benefit from the extensive resources of the National Health Service (NHS) for clinical training.

Oxford’s emphasis on evidence based medicine, research, and critical thinking prepares graduates for impactful careers in various medical specialties. The collegiate system fosters a supportive learning environment, and the historic city of Oxford provides a unique backdrop for academic and cultural experiences.

Stanford University

The Stanford University School of Medicine, situated in Palo Alto, California, is synonymous with innovation and cutting-edge research in the field of medicine.

Stanford Medicine offers a dynamic and collaborative learning environment, bringing together students, faculty, and researchers to tackle some of the most pressing health challenges.

The curriculum emphasizes a balance between foundational medical knowledge and opportunities for research and specialization. 

Stanford’s close proximity to Silicon Valley enhances its focus on technological advancements in healthcare, and students have access to state of the art facilities and interdisciplinary collaborations.

The medical school is affiliated with renowned medical centers, such as Stanford Health Care, providing diverse clinical experiences for students.

Johns Hopkins University

The Johns Hopkins University School of Medicine, located in Baltimore, Maryland, is recognized for its commitment to research, patient care, and medical education. Johns Hopkins Medicine has a rich history of groundbreaking discoveries, including the development of the first successful heart transplant. 

The medical program integrates a strong foundation in basic sciences with clinical experiences, preparing students to become leaders in their respective fields.

The school’s affiliation with Johns Hopkins Hospital, a renowned academic medical center, offers students exposure to a diverse patient population and opportunities for hands-on learning.

The emphasis on research is evident through the availability of research fellowships and access to world-class research facilities.

University of Cambridge

The University of Cambridge, located in the historic city of Cambridge, United Kingdom, is home to the School of Clinical Medicine, which boasts a prestigious and globally recognized medical program. Cambridge’s medical curriculum is characterized by its strong emphasis on scientific and clinical excellence.

Students benefit from a rigorous academic environment, with a curriculum that integrates foundational medical knowledge, clinical skills, and research opportunities. Affiliated teaching hospitals, including Addenbrooke’s Hospital, provide students with diverse clinical experiences.

The collegial and interdisciplinary approach to learning at Cambridge fosters critical thinking and collaboration. The rich history and global reputation of the University of Cambridge contribute to a vibrant medical community, attracting students from around the world.

University College London (UCL)

UCL Medical School, part of University College London, is a leading institution for medical education and research. Located in the heart of London, UCL provides a dynamic and diverse learning environment.

The medical program at UCL emphasizes early clinical exposure, allowing students to interact with patients and gain practical experience from the early stages of their education. 

UCL’s close ties to renowned teaching hospitals, such as University College Hospital, contribute to a comprehensive clinical education.

The curriculum integrates a strong foundation in biomedical sciences with opportunities for research and specialization. UCL’s commitment to innovation, diversity, and global health further enhances the educational experience for aspiring medical professionals.

Karolinska Institutet

Karolinska Institutet, situated in Stockholm, Sweden, is internationally renowned for its contributions to medical research and education.

The medical program at Karolinska Institutet is characterized by a research focused curriculum that emphasizes evidence based medicine.

Students have access to cutting edge laboratories and clinical training at Karolinska University Hospital. 

The institution is particularly known for its Nobel Assembly, which selects Nobel laureates in Physiology or Medicine. The program places a strong emphasis on global health, ethics, and interprofessional collaboration.

Studying at Karolinska Institutet provides students with a unique international perspective and exposure to the latest advancements in medical science.

Imperial College London

Imperial College School of Medicine, part of Imperial College London, is recognized for its commitment to scientific research, innovation, and medical education. Located in the heart of London, Imperial College School of Medicine offers a curriculum that integrates clinical exposure with a strong foundation in biomedical sciences. 

The program emphasizes problem-solving and critical thinking, preparing students for the complexities of modern healthcare. Imperial College’s close ties to major teaching hospitals, such as St Mary’s Hospital, provide students with diverse clinical experiences.

The institution’s focus on interdisciplinary collaboration and access to cutting-edge research facilities contribute to an enriching educational experience.

University of California, Los Angeles (UCLA)

The David Geffen School of Medicine at UCLA is renowned for its commitment to excellence in medical education, research, and patient care. Situated in Los Angeles, California, the medical program at UCLA offers students a unique blend of diverse clinical experiences and cutting-edge research opportunities. 

UCLA’s curriculum emphasizes a holistic approach to medicine, incorporating social determinants of health and a focus on healthcare disparities. Affiliated with major medical centers such as Ronald Reagan UCLA Medical Center, students benefit from exposure to a broad patient population and a variety of medical specialties.

The school’s commitment to community engagement and public health initiatives contributes to a comprehensive medical education at one of the top-ranked institutions in the United States.

University of California, San Francisco (UCSF)

UCSF School of Medicine is recognized globally for its leadership in medical education, biomedical research, and patient care.

Located in the vibrant city of San Francisco, California, UCSF’s medical program is characterized by a strong emphasis on clinical excellence, innovation, and a patient-centered approach. 

The curriculum integrates foundational biomedical sciences with early and extensive clinical experiences, allowing students to develop practical skills from the outset.

UCSF’s affiliation with UCSF Medical Center and other renowned hospitals ensures exposure to a diverse patient population and access to specialized medical fields.

The school is particularly known for its strengths in primary care, internal medicine, and research in various medical specialties. Students benefit from a collaborative and supportive learning environment that fosters critical thinking and prepares them for impactful careers in medicine.
